Trig - solve for x if 0deg < x < 360deg 4 sin x - 2 csc x = 0

4sin(x) -2csc(x) = 0 4sin(x) = 2csc(x) 2sin(x) = csc(x)

2sin(x) = 1/sin(x) 2sin^2(x) = 1 sin^2(x) = 1/2

sin(x) = 1/sqrt(2) x = 45 degrees or pi/4 in quadrant 1 and x = 135 degrees or 3pi/4 in quadrant 2
